    History History of Sri Lanka Sri Lanka’s history is a source of great pride to both Sinhalese and Tamils‚ the country’s two largest ethnic groups. The only problem is‚ they have two completely different versions. Every historical site‚ religious structure‚ even village name seems to have conflicting stories about its origin‚ and those stories are‚ in turn‚ blended over time with contrasting religious myths and local legends.
